Robert Zwolak, MD, PhD, is the Chief of Surgical Services at the Manchester VA Medical Center in New Hampshire. He is also a Professor of Surgery (Vascular) at the Geisel School of Medicine at Dartmouth College.

Zwolak has a special interest in healthcare policy issues and clinical outcomes science as they relate to vascular disease. He was instrumental in creating the Society for Vascular Surgery clinical outcomes data registry, formation of the professional society’s comparative effectiveness committee, and the introduction of a formal Patient Safety Organization.

Zwolak has previously held positions of leadership, including president of the Society for Vascular Surgery (SVS), governor of the American College of Surgeons, chair of the ACS Socioeconomic Issues Committee, president of the New England Society for Vascular Surgery, and member of the SVS Board of Directors. He served on the AMA/Specialty Society Relative Value Update Committee and on the CMS Ambulatory Payment Category Panel. He received a BS from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ute, a PhD in molecular biology and pathology and a MD from Albany Medical College.

Zwolak served on the Board of Governors from September 2010 to September 2022. He also served as a member of the Executive Committee, Science Oversight Committee, and Finance and Administration Committee.
